The Macau Wine Museum (Chinese: 葡萄酒博物馆; Portuguese: Museu do Vinho) is a wine museum in , Macau, China.[1] It is located next to the Grand Prix Museum.

History[edit]

The museum was inaugurated on 25 December 1995.[2]

Description[edit]

The museum spans over an area of 1,400 m2. Its collection contains 1,115 different wines. Its earliest bottle is an 1815 Martle. The museum is divided into three sections: history of wine-making, wine collections, and wine displays.[2][3]

Portuguese wines are displayed in accordance with the vintages respective region of origin and a wine tasting station.[4]
